Output 5576523bf70ef55fcc7ca043cc213bdedbdf74a1bb36e8081e430c4028cefc66:144

value
86379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6940499ca0f7e16e5ce0df439c630c4cd45ce0a2 OP_EQUAL
address
3BHXtTog2uj8THJY8NknoSHsqjpSQ4SWQ7
transaction
5576523bf70ef55fcc7ca043cc213bdedbdf74a1bb36e8081e430c4028cefc66
spent
true